Tanita Lighters
Tanita lighters are vintage collectible lighters, primarily produced in Japan during the 1970s. They are known for their unique battery and gas-operated mechanisms, often featuring models like the Tanita Celdan 05, 07, and 09. These lighters typically use butane gas and a 12V battery (such as a 23A battery for models like the Tanita 07) for ignition. They are valued for their retro design, with finishes like chrome, nickel, or gold-tone, and are often sold in original packaging, serviced, or refurbished for collectors.
